Arrive at Zanzibar's Abeid Amani Karume International Airport where you'll be met by our representative and transferred to your Stone Town hotel. After checking in and freshening up, embark on a guided walking tour of historic Stone Town,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.
Wander through narrow winding streets, past intricately carved wooden doors and bustling bazaars. Visit key landmarks including the Old Slave Market, Christ Church Cathedral, the Old Fort, and the Sultan's Palace Museum. End the day with a stunning sunset at the iconic Forodhani Gardens night market.
After breakfast, head out for a fascinating Spice Tour to discover why Zanzibar is called the "Spice Island." Visit local spice farms where you'll see, smell, and taste a variety of spices including cloves, nutmeg, cinnamon, vanilla, and cardamom. Learn about their traditional uses and Zanzibar's spice trade history.
In the afternoon, take a boat to Prison Island (Changuu Island) to see the giant Aldabra tortoises, some over 100 years old. Explore the historic prison ruins (never used as a prison) and enjoy snorkeling in the crystal-clear waters around the island. Return to your hotel for a relaxing evening.
